Contents:
Distribution network reconfiguration for loss minimization is a complex, large-scale combinatorial optimization problem. A new efficient and robust algorithm for he reconfiguration of distribution networks in order to reduce the power energy losses under normal operating conditions is presented in this article. The developed algorithm is based on a tabu search (TS) approach, which is a recent member in the family of modern heuristic methods. Tabu search is used for efficiently obtaining the near-optimal solutions of combinatorial optimization problems, which makes it suitable to solve the problem of distribution network reconfiguration. The components of proposed TS-based method and effective schemes, which aim at speeding up the solution methodology, are also presented. To demonstrate the validity and effectiveness of the proposed method, three test systems with different sizes are studied. The numerical results reveal that the proposed method is promising.
